Output 6592f1e1d0305ea682c65e84fc42084f7e544ecd6480d634b1344a336d65344e:0

value
778854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b16002fd0b6894a311e0f4e3ec91be27179b817 OP_EQUAL
address
375S9VuhR6R6fYWSYKgQcDQEe6LtyntC8a
transaction
6592f1e1d0305ea682c65e84fc42084f7e544ecd6480d634b1344a336d65344e
spent
true